Identifying a weak pelvic flooring can be laborious, generally because there are many issues with similar signs. The most effective method for somebody to obtain appropriately detected is to see their physician if you have several of these symptoms: Leaking pee when giggling, wheezing, coughing, or running Neglecting to reach the toilet on schedule Passing wind from either the rear-end or vagina when turning around or lifting Lessened feeling in the vaginal canal Tampons that oust or leave An apparent swelling at the genital opening An impact of weight in the vagina Common source of a damaged pelvic flooring consist of: Pregnancy Giving birth Prostate Cancer Cells Persistent Irregular bowel movements Episiotomy Lower degrees of estrogen after menopause Pelvic flooring physiotherapy is an effective treatment for lowered sexual sensation because of a weak pelvic floor.


Commonly persistent back, pelvic or groin discomfort that does not settle with usual treatment is connected to poor pelvic flooring muscular tissue feature. Since the pelvic floor muscle mass together with the deep stomach and back muscle mass function with each other to give back security, as well as weak point in one can affect feature in the other muscle mass, it is essential to examine all of the deep stabilizers together.

The worth of RTUS is that it permits real-time study of these muscle mass as they agreement as well as influence their connected fascial add-ons. This allows both the person and the specialist to see the tightening as it happens, leaving little room for supposition. Barrie Pelvic Floor Physiotherapy. RTUS can be made use of as both an evaluation tool, and also perhaps more notably as a type of biofeedback, offering patients with expertise of efficiency, in the early phases of electric motor relearning.

With your authorization, the specialist will do an inner pelvic examination to analyze the tone or tightness of your muscular tissues, your strength and control of the pelvic floor and also your ability to unwind the pelvic floor muscles.


The specialist will require time prior to the exam to outline what the evaluation will certainly involve, what the goals of the analysis are, in addition to any type of prospective threats. The therapist will certainly discuss alternative analysis choices, and also guarantee they have your enlightened grant proceed. The specialist will strive to describe what is about to happen or what may be felt throughout the assessment and treatment.
